I've just inquired about this with VWFS yesterday for our new Octavia PCH.

 

The price quoted seemed reasonable to me, £0 to add it, the fee is to remove it.

 

Unfortunately it is the £80 fee from the DVLA at either end of the lease that spoilt it for me.

 

Ours is therefore staying on retention.

It is only more recently that you can transfer a reg number all online.

 

It wasn't that long ago that hard copy forms had to be manually filled-in, posted and then you'd need to sort replacement MOT certificates and a tax disc.

 

In addition to that two new number plates needed to be made and paid for which now requires the V5C and proof of identity etc.

 

It is much simpler now being online and with the killing of the tax disc.
